Jobs & Industry in Whorouly

Work across the area — who is in the labour force, in which industries and jobs.

One in four workers in Whorouly is a manager, making this the most common occupation in the area. The local workforce is active, with more adults working or looking for work than in most similar places. This is paired with a low unemployment rate of 2.8%, which is a little below the national figure.

Labour force

Employment, participation and unemployment.

About 66.3% of adults are working or looking for work, which is well above the 61.1% national figure. However, full-time employment is well below the state average at 55.7%.

Industries

The industries that employ local workers.

Agriculture, forestry and fishing is the largest employer at 24.3%. Other common industries include health care and social assistance at 11.4% and manufacturing at 10.0%.

Occupations

The kinds of jobs people do.

Beyond the high number of managers, labourers make up 18.6% of the workforce. Technicians and trades people account for 12.9%, while professionals make up 9.0%.
